I've developed a product pricing application for a client in AC2007.
They enter all the data on the one main form, then click a button to open a printable report in Print Preview.
My problem is, once in Print Preview, the Close Print Preview button on the ribbon doesn't work. It's there, it just does nothing when I click it. To close the report you have to press Ctrl+F4.
This is bad, but worse is I can't even put a message on the report telling the user to press Ctrl+F4, as they view it in Print Preview mode, so I can't have a label with Display When set to Screen Only, as they don't see that in Print Preview.
It's a very standard report, quite a few fields but no calculations involved, it gets all its data straight from a precalculated table. There's nothing I can think of that would be causing strange behaviour. I've got another report in the system, and that closes fine.
I get the same behaviour whether it's an accdb or accde.
Any ideas where I might start finding out what's causing this?

Problem solved by copying everything to a new report. The usual answer to Access' flakiness!
